#054107 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#054107 is composed of 2% red, 25.5%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.2% yellow and 74.5% black. It has a hue angle of 122 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 13.7%. #054107 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a820e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

● #054107 color description : Very dark lime green.
#054107 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#054107 has RGB values of R:5, G:65,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.75. Its decimal value is 344327.

Shades and Tints of #054107
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a01 is the darkest color, while #f7f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#054107
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#232323 is the less saturated color, while #024404 is the most saturated one.
